How the formula works
Both megagram per tablespoon and pound per oil barrel meas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in megagram per tablespoon by 2.37041e7 to get pound per oil barrel. To reverse the conversion, multiply a pound per oil barrel value by 4.218679e-8 to get back to megagram per tablespoon.
